Bloomberg Ups Nasdaq Tape C Admin Fee

bill

Bloomberg is increasing the fee it charges for administering the Tape C feed of consolidated Level 1 trade and quote data for Nasdaq-listed securities traded on the US markets, weeks after Nasdaq announced that the Unlisted Trading Privileges (UTP) Plan, which oversees the collection and dissemination of the tape, approved a 25 percent price increase for professional users.
